CPAN + CPAN::Reporter Installation

Recent versions of CPAN now have the ability to send test reports to CPAN Testers automatically using CPAN::Reporter. This makes it easy for anyone to contribute whenever they install a new distribution.

CPAN-Reporter is easily installed and configured from the CPAN shell:

$ cpan
cpan> install CPAN::Reporter
cpan> reload cpan
cpan> o conf init test_report

CPAN will automatically install any needed dependencies, including upgrading CPAN itself. The "reload" command will reload CPAN and potentially prompt additional configuration if CPAN was upgraded.

The last command will start interactive configuration of CPAN::Reporter and create a configuration file if one doesn't already exist.
